In‌ the annals‌ of history, few events resonate with⁤ the profound importance of Emperor Haile⁢ Selassie’s visit ​to‌ Jamaica in ‌April ⁢1966. This monumental encounter marked not only a festivity ⁢of the‌ rich cultural ties between Ethiopia ⁢and Jamaica ⁤but⁢ also served as a ⁤pivotal ​moment⁢ for the Rastafarian movement. As‌ a revered ⁤figure in Rastafari, Selassie’s arrival was imbued with deep‍ spiritual and past meaning, prompting thousands of Jamaicans to gather ⁢in ‍fervent admiration. The Emperor‌ was more then just a ⁤royal guest; he symbolized a‌ connection to Africa and the aspirations of‍ the African diaspora, embodying a shared legacy⁢ of resilience⁤ and‌ pride. His visit not⁣ only‍ fostered ​international goodwill‍ but⁣ also galvanized a renewed sense ⁣of identity ⁣among Jamaicans, especially those within the Rastafari ⁤community. ⁤This‌ article⁣ explores the significance ‌of this historic encounter, reflecting on its⁢ lasting impact on Jamaican culture ‍and ‌its role in bridging the gap between ‍Africa and ​the Caribbean, a legacy ​that⁣ continues to⁤ resonate ⁤in ‌contemporary society.

The historic visit of Emperor Haile Selassie to Jamaica in April 1966⁤ marked a pivotal moment not just in the annals of Jamaican ​history,but particularly ‍within the Rastafarian movement. His‌ presence⁤ ignited a profound ​resurgence​ of identity and‌ purpose among Rastafarians, who ‍viewed him ⁣as ⁣the earthly incarnation of God, or Jah. This momentous encounter fostered a sense of pride ​and legitimacy among⁢ followers,⁣ cementing their beliefs in the ​face of societal‌ skepticism. ‍The impact of his visit can‍ be summarized ⁢in several key areas:

  • Strengthening Belief: The visit imbued Rastafarians with a renewed fervor,‍ reinforcing⁣ the notion that they were‌ a ⁤chosen⁣ people ⁣destined to reclaim⁣ their ⁤rightful heritage.
  • Cultural Recognition: The event elevated Rastafarian ⁤culture within ‌Jamaican society, leading to ⁣increased acceptance of their music, art, and ceremonial practices.
  • global Awareness: Media coverage surrounding ​Haile ⁣Selassie’s visit put​ Rastafarianism on the global stage, inviting‌ interest and support from diverse communities worldwide.
  • Political Mobilization: The‍ visit catalyzed⁣ political​ engagement among Rastafarians,‍ many ⁤of whom became active in advocating for social justice and civil rights.

Moreover, the legacy of Selassie’s visit is still palpable today, as ​elements of ⁢his teachings‍ and‍ ideals ⁣resonate ​through rastafarian​ communities on the⁢ island ‌and beyond. The Emperor’s message of unity and⁢ resilience continues to inspire a ⁢sense​ of kinship among​ followers, fostering a profound connection⁤ to their African roots and a collective vision‍ for ⁢the future.
